Rising Armed Robberies Paralyze Trade Between Nyala and El-Fashir

 

Recent days have seen a dangerous surge in insecurity and organized looting targeting civilians and commercial convoys on the road linking the cities of Nyala and El-Fashir, leading to a complete halt in economic activity across large areas of North and South Darfur states.

 

Local sources told Darfur 24 that the route stretching from the area of Al-Malam to Shangil Tobaya has become the scene of repeated armed attacks. Witnesses reported that a passenger bus heading to the weekly Al-Malam market was attacked by gunmen last Saturday, leaving several civilians injured and all their belongings looted at gunpoint.

 

In response to the deteriorating situation, the native administration in Shangil Tobaya issued a decision suspending all commercial activities and movement with neighboring areas in order to protect the lives and property of citizens.

 

Local traders confirmed that vital commercial routes have come to a complete standstill, raising fears of a severe supply crisis in local markets due to the disruption of supply chains.
